Hugely enjoyable meeting and certainly worth the admission, and very nice to win a tight meeting for a change. Peterborough forced their way back into the meeting with an 8-1 in Ht9 and then a 5-1 in Ht14 looked to have Peterborough as favourites going into the last race but thanks to Nick Morris and another heroic ride from David Howe saw the home side home. Hopefully all the injured riders will be able to take part in their next meetings especially Ulrich Ostergaard who survived a nasty looking accident when running into Steve Worrall and Jack Parkinson Blackburn who ended his night in an ambulance due to a Ht12 crash.
